linux----网络编程----tcp服务器与客户端

/*************************************************************************
	> File Name: MySever.c
	> Author: xuchen_allen
	> Mail: [email protected] 
	> Created Time: 2019年02月09日 星期六 10时12分14秒
 ************************************************************************/

#include<stdio.h>
#include<unistd.h>
#include<stdlib.h>
#include<string.h>
#include<sys/types.h>
#include<strings.h>
#include<ctype.h>
#include<arpa/inet.h>

#define _PORT_ 6666
#define _IP_ADDR_ "192.168.1.108"

int main(void)
{
	int sfd,cfd;
	int len,i;
	char buf[1024],clie_IP[128];

	//定义一个套接字:
	struct sockaddr_in ser_addr,clie_addr;
	socklen_t clie_addr_len;

	sfd = socket(AF_INET,SOCK_STREAM,0);	//指定期望的网络协议类型;
	if(sfd<0){
		perror("socket fail");
		exit(1);
	}
	else{
		printf("socket success\n");
	}

	//指定协议族,ip地址,端口地址;
	bzero(&ser_addr,sizeof(ser_addr));	//对socket_in 进行初始化
	ser_addr.sin_family = AF_INET;
	ser_addr.sin_addr.s_addr = htonl(INADDR_ANY);
	ser_addr.sin_port = htons(_PORT_);

	//将上述的地址与套接字绑定:
	if((bind(sfd,(struct sockaddr*)&ser_addr,sizeof(ser_addr)))<0){
			perror("bind fail");
			exit(1);
	}
	else{
		printf("bind success\n");
	}

	//开始监听:
	if((listen(sfd,2))<0){
		perror("listen fail");
		exit(1);
	}
	else{
		printf("listen success\n");
	}

	//等待客户端连接:
	printf("waitting for client connect ...\n");

	
	//接受客户端的模块:
	for(;;){
		socklen_t clie_addr_len = sizeof(clie_addr);
		if((cfd=accept(sfd,(struct sockaddr *)&clie_addr,&clie_addr_len))<0){
			perror("accept fail");
			exit(1);
		}
		else{
			printf("client IP:%s\tPort:%d\n",inet_ntop(AF_INET,&clie_addr.sin_addr.s_addr,clie_IP,sizeof(clie_IP))\
					,ntohs(clie_addr.sin_port));
		}
		while(1){
			len = read(cfd,buf,sizeof(buf));
			if(len<0){
				perror("read fail");
				exit(1);
			}
			else{
				printf("client:%s\n",buf);
			}
			if(write(STDOUT_FILENO,buf,len)<0){
				perror("write fail");
				exit(1);
			}
			for(i=0;i<len;i++)
				buf[i]=toupper(buf[i]);
	        if(write(cfd,buf,len)<0){
				perror("write fail");
				exit(1);
			}
		}
	}
	close(sfd);
	close(cfd);
	return 0;
}

#include<stdio.h>
#include<unistd.h>
#include<sys/socket.h>
#include<sys/types.h>
#include<string.h>
#include<errno.h>
#include<netinet/in.h>
#include<arpa/inet.h>
#include<stdlib.h>

#define _SEVER_IP_ "192.168.1.108"
#define _PORT_ 6666



int main()
{
	int sfd,len;
	struct sockaddr_in serv_addr;
	char buf[1024];

	sfd = socket(AF_INET,SOCK_STREAM,0);
	if(sfd<0){
		perror("socket fail");
		exit(1);
	}
	else{
		printf("client socket success\n");
	}

	bzero(&serv_addr,sizeof(serv_addr));
	serv_addr.sin_family = AF_INET;
	inet_pton(AF_INET,_SEVER_IP_,&serv_addr.sin_addr.s_addr);
	serv_addr.sin_port = htons(_PORT_);

	if(connect(sfd,(struct sockaddr*)&serv_addr,sizeof(serv_addr))<0){
		perror("client conect fail");
		exit(1);
	}
	else{
		printf("client connect success\n");
	}

	while(1){
		fgets(buf,sizeof(buf),stdin);
		int r = write(sfd,buf,strlen(buf));
		if(r<0){
			perror("client write fail");
			exit(1);
		}
		printf("write=============== %d\n",r);
		len = read(sfd,buf,sizeof(buf));
		printf("Read len ======== %d\n",len);
		if(write(STDOUT_FILENO,buf,len)<0){
			perror("client write fail");
			exit(1);
		}
	}
	close(sfd);


	return 0;
}

服务器和客户端分开在两台电脑上进行了测试,完美运行
